Abstract

The embodiments of the invention disclose a white light LED device and a preparation method thereof, and an LED flashlight, wherein the white light LED device comprises a substrate, a blue light emitting chip arranged on the substrate and fluorescent glue covering the blue light emitting chip of the substrate; the fluorescent glue comprises green fluorescent powder, yellow green fluorescent powderand red fluorescent powder; the green fluorescent powder, the yellow green fluorescent powder and the red fluorescent powder are uniformly mixed in the fluorescent glue according to a preset proportion, wherein the emission peak wavelength range of the green fluorescent powder is 490 nm-520 nm; the emission peak wavelength range of the yellow green fluorescent powder is 520 nm-550nm; the emissionpeak wavelength range of the red fluorescent powder is 605 nm-620 nm; the fluorescent glue comprises the green fluorescent powder, the yellow green fluorescent powder and the red fluorescent powder,and the blue light emitting chip excites the fluorescent glue to emit light, so that the light emitted by the white light LED device is guaranteed to have a relatively high light and shade visual ratio, and the brightness of the light emitted by the white light LED device under the shade vision is relatively high.

technical field [0001] The embodiments of the present invention relate to the technical field of LED packaging, in particular to a white LED device, a manufacturing method thereof, and an LED flash lamp. Background technique [0002] A light emitting diode (Light Emitting Diode, LED) is a solid-state semiconductor device that can directly convert electricity into light. Because LEDs do not contain mercury, are small in size, long in life, fast in response, environmentally friendly, energy-saving, and have high color saturation, they are used more and more widely. The later third-generation lighting sources are widely used in liquid crystal projection devices, mobile phone backlights, and display screens.
